Is joining IIMs a good idea or repeating the CAT?

I've written "cat"; I realised I'd do better it's just I'm not able to replicate the same mock performance as I'm able to do at coaching centre or home as compared to the actual dday is it the right mindset to focus or there's something I'm missing here?

If you’re scoring well in mocks, that’s actually a very positive sign. It means you likely have the aptitude and preparation level needed to perform well in CAT. One thing I’ve noticed is that when a mock goes well, we often become less rigorous with the analysis. We focus only on the questions we got wrong and move on. But some of the biggest gains come from reviewing the questions you got right as well. You might have solved them using a lengthy approach, guessed correctly, or missed a more efficient method. Mock analysis should ideally take as much time as the mock itself. It’s also completely normal to perform differently on the actual exam compared to home or coaching-center mocks. Exam pressure is real. One trick that helps is to simulate CAT conditions as closely as possible. Take mocks at the same time as your expected CAT slot, avoid pauses, keep your phone away, and sit through the entire test in one go. You’re not just training for CAT concepts, you’re training your mind and body to be alert and focused during those two hours. Another thing to remember is that CAT has become extremely competitive. Even strong candidates can have an off day. So if you’re confident that your mock performance reflects your true ability, take your shot next year. But always have a fallback plan in mind rather than making CAT the only path forward. The fact that you’re already identifying the gap between mock performance and exam-day performance is a good start. That’s a much more solvable problem than not being able to score in mocks at all.
